## Break-Glass: Templar Render Cache

If Templar's template rendering latency exceeds 2s on Quillbrook prod, support may bypass the cache layer directly. Flip `render.cache.bypass` in the Emberline console, then restart the worker pool. This skips precompiled partials, so expect higher CPU until the incident clears. Log every use in the Tallow channel. To unlock the Emberline console during an outage, you'll need the break-glass passphrase below.

strongbox words: sorax-kasvan

Handover — Quarterly Stock-Count Ledger

For the driver's coordinator: the Q3 stock-count ledger for the Brampton Vale depot is complete and bound. Original only, no copies made. It goes to central audit at Oakhurst House on tomorrow's morning run. Ledger is in a sealed grey folio, tamper tape on both edges. Driver must not leave it unattended at any stop. Signature required at both ends; coordinator keeps the counterfoil. The confidential courier instruction is stated directly below.

drop instructions, hahip-badug: the quenox ralath courier leaves the kaseth fraiel rusiel tameth belys istdor ralion giliel ledger at gate 7830 under passcode 165413

**Finance Review — Fennimore Term Sheet**

Fennimore Logistics has tabled a revised term sheet. Headline: three-year exclusivity, volume floor of 40k units annually, pricing locked with a 2% escalator. Margin impact acceptable in years one and two; year three depends on freight assumptions we consider optimistic. Counsel flags the termination clause as one-sided. Recommendation: counter on exclusivity scope. Our negotiating position rests on the plans noted below.

board note of yahig-yahif: Silmirox Works plans to raise the Aldius list price by 18.5 percent in January. The steering committee signed off on a budget of $141.9 million for Project Tamix. The renewal with Eliysek Logistics closes at $114.1 million a year, 18.9 percent below the last contract. Project Gordor slips by a full year because of the supplier delay.

For your review: per policy SEC-12, we rotated the API key used by PartitionDaemon, the internal service that creates and prunes monthly partitions on the Ashgrove analytics tables. The previous key was issued 92 days ago and has been revoked; revocation was verified in the audit log at rotation time. Scope is unchanged (partition management only, no data read access), and no anomalous use of the old key was observed. For completeness of this review record, the newly issued key is recorded below.

gateway credential: qvz23-XSZTNBjrucz4Q49XMT1TuVw